#241972 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#241972 is composed of 14.1% red, 9.8%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.4% cyan, 78.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 247.4 degrees, a saturation of 64% and a lightness of 27.3%. #241972 color hex could be obtained by blending #4832e4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#241972

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f2f0fc is the lightest one.
